Two individuals lost their lives and 12 others sustained injuries when a projectile struck a residential area in Al-Kharj, Saudi Arabia, on Sunday, according to the Saudi Civil Defense.

The deceased were reportedly of Indian and Bangladeshi origins, as disclosed in a post on X.

On the day of the incident, Iran's Revolutionary Guards acknowledged targeting radar systems in several locations, including Saudi Arabia's Al-Kharj.
